How OBS Studio Works

OBS Studio is a broadcasting software that captures your gameplay, microphone input, webcam footage, and other sources before sending them to streaming platforms. While the software itself is lightweight, streaming requires additional processing power because your computer must run the game and encode video simultaneously.

When you play a game, your graphics card and processor handle the visual calculations, physics, and game performance. At the same time, OBS Studio needs resources to capture frames and compress them into a stream format.

This additional workload means that a basic computer may struggle with streaming, especially when playing modern games at high settings. However, a properly built gaming system can easily balance gaming and broadcasting tasks.

Hardware Requirements for Streaming with OBS Studio

Processor Performance

The CPU plays an important role in streaming because it manages many background tasks and can handle video encoding. A modern multi-core processor provides better performance when running games alongside OBS Studio.

Processors with multiple cores and strong multitasking capabilities allow streamers to maintain stable frame rates. Popular choices include modern AMD Ryzen and Intel Core processors because they offer excellent performance for gaming and content creation.

A strong processor helps prevent issues such as dropped frames, delayed audio, and unstable streams. For serious streamers, investing in a capable CPU can significantly improve the overall experience.

Graphics Card and Hardware Encoding

The graphics card is another important component for OBS Studio streaming. Modern GPUs often include dedicated encoding technology that reduces the workload on the CPU.

For example, NVIDIA graphics cards with NVENC encoding allow OBS Studio to process video efficiently while leaving more CPU power available for games. AMD graphics cards also provide advanced encoding features that support smooth streaming.

A powerful graphics card helps maintain high gaming performance while producing clear video quality for viewers. This is especially important for users playing demanding titles with high-resolution graphics.

RAM Capacity

Memory affects how smoothly your computer handles multiple applications at once. While gaming alone may require a certain amount of RAM, streaming requires additional memory for OBS Studio, browsers, chat applications, and other tools.

For most modern streaming setups, 16GB of RAM is considered a good starting point. However, creators who use multiple monitors, advanced overlays, editing software, or demanding games may benefit from 32GB of RAM.

Having enough memory reduces slowdowns and improves multitasking performance during live broadcasts.

Storage Speed

Fast storage improves system responsiveness and reduces loading times. An SSD, especially an NVMe SSD, allows games, applications, and operating systems to load quickly.

While storage speed does not directly control streaming quality, a faster drive improves the overall experience by reducing delays when launching programs and managing recorded gameplay files.

Setting Up OBS Studio for Smooth Streaming

After installing OBS Studio, proper configuration is essential. Default settings may not always provide the best performance because every computer and internet connection is different.

Choosing the Right Encoder

OBS Studio provides different encoding options. The encoder determines how your video is processed before being sent to viewers.

Many gamers choose hardware encoding because it reduces pressure on the processor. This allows the system to focus more resources on running the game.

Selecting the correct encoder can make a major difference in maintaining smooth gameplay and consistent stream quality.

Adjusting Video Resolution

Streaming at the highest possible resolution is not always the best option. Higher resolutions require more processing power and stronger internet speeds.

Many streamers use 1080p resolution because it provides excellent quality while remaining manageable for most viewers and systems. Some users may choose 720p if they have limited upload speeds or want maximum performance.

A balanced resolution setting ensures that viewers receive a smooth stream without unnecessary buffering.

Selecting the Right Bitrate

Bitrate controls how much data is used to deliver your stream. A higher bitrate usually improves image quality but requires better internet upload speeds.

The ideal bitrate depends on your streaming platform, resolution, and internet connection. Testing different settings helps identify the best balance between quality and stability.

Internet Requirements for Streaming

Hardware is only one part of successful streaming. A strong and reliable internet connection is equally important.

Upload speed is especially important because streaming requires sending video data from your computer to the streaming platform. A slow connection can cause buffering, pixelation, or dropped frames.

Common OBS Studio Streaming Problems and Solutions

Lagging Gameplay

If games start slowing down while streaming, the issue may be caused by high graphics settings, insufficient hardware resources, or incorrect OBS configuration.

Lowering game settings slightly or changing OBS encoding options can often solve performance problems.

Dropped Frames

Dropped frames usually happen because of internet instability or excessive bitrate settings.

Checking upload speed and reducing bitrate can improve stream reliability.

Poor Video Quality

Blurry streams may result from low bitrate, incorrect resolution settings, or outdated drivers.

Updating graphics drivers and adjusting OBS settings can help improve image quality.

Improving Streaming Performance

There are several ways to optimize a streaming setup.

Keeping drivers updated ensures that hardware works efficiently. Closing unnecessary background applications also frees system resources.

Using proper cooling solutions prevents overheating during long streaming sessions. Regular maintenance, including cleaning dust from components, helps maintain performance.

Streamers should also test their setup before going live. Recording a short test video allows them to check audio quality, video clarity, and system performance.
